题解 | #求最小公倍数#
求最小公倍数
https://www.nowcoder.com/practice/22948c2cad484e0291350abad86136c3
A,B = list(map(int,input().split(' ')))
def call(a,b):
min_data = min(a,b)
for i in range(2,min_data+1):
if a % i == 0 and b % i == 0:
a,b = a//i,b//i
return call(a,b)
else:
return a
if A == 1 or B == 1:
print(max(A,B))
else:
print(call(A,B)*B)
